Search a number
-
+
643395269880 = 233551123111759
BaseRepresentation
bin10010101110011010101…
…10001011010011111000
32021111201022201011200000
421113031112023103320
541020133142114010
61211323253313000
764324635362556
oct11271526132370
92244638634600
10643395269880
11228953947100
12a483b935760
134889726a8ac
14231d774abd6
1511b099757c0
hex95cd58b4f8

643395269880 has 576 divisors, whose sum is σ = 2392559769600. Its totient is φ = 155384697600.

The previous prime is 643395269873. The next prime is 643395269887. The reversal of 643395269880 is 88962593346.

643395269880 is a `hidden beast` number, since 6 + 433 + 95 + 26 + 98 + 8 + 0 = 666.

It is an interprime number because it is at equal distance from previous prime (643395269873) and next prime (643395269887).

It is a congruent number.

It is not an unprimeable number, because it can be changed into a prime (643395269887) by changing a digit.

It is a polite number, since it can be written in 143 ways as a sum of consecutive naturals, for example, 365772441 + ... + 365774199.

It is an arithmetic number, because the mean of its divisors is an integer number (4153749600).

Almost surely, 2643395269880 is an apocalyptic number.

643395269880 is a gapful number since it is divisible by the number (60) formed by its first and last digit.

It is an amenable number.

It is a practical number, because each smaller number is the sum of distinct divisors of 643395269880, and also a Zumkeller number, because its divisors can be partitioned in two sets with the same sum (1196279884800).

643395269880 is an abundant number, since it is smaller than the sum of its proper divisors (1749164499720).

It is a pseudoperfect number, because it is the sum of a subset of its proper divisors.

643395269880 is a wasteful number, since it uses less digits than its factorization.

643395269880 is an odious number, because the sum of its binary digits is odd.

The sum of its prime factors is 2118 (or 2091 counting only the distinct ones).

The product of its (nonzero) digits is 67184640, while the sum is 63.

The spelling of 643395269880 in words is "six hundred forty-three billion, three hundred ninety-five million, two hundred sixty-nine thousand, eight hundred eighty".